How much do biotech anal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for biotech analyst in Connecticut is $41.80,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.78 and $51.87 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a biotech analyst?

To thrive as a Biotech Analyst, you need a solid background in biology, chemistry, or biotechnology, often supported by a relevant degree and strong analytical skills. Familiarity with laboratory information management systems (LIMS), data analysis tools like Python or R, and experience with biotech-specific databases or certifications such as ASCP are valuable assets. Attention to detail, critical thinking, and strong communication skills help you interpret data and share findings effectively with cross-functional teams. These abilities are crucial for accurately analyzing complex biological data, supporting research, and driving informed business or scientific decisions.

How do you become a biotech analyst?

To become a biotech analyst,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in biology, biotechnology, or a related field, along with strong analytical skills and knowledge of biotech industry trends. Gaining experience through internships or entry-level roles and developing proficiency in data analysis tools like Excel or statistical software can enhance prospects. Some positions may require advanced degrees or certifications in biotech or data analysis.

What is a biotech analyst?

A Biotech Analyst evaluates biotechnology companies, products, and market trends to provide insights for investors, businesses, and stakeholders. They analyze financial reports, clinical trial data, and industry developments to assess growth potential and risks. Often working in investment firms, pharmaceutical companies, or consulting agencies, they help guide investment strategies and business decisions. Strong knowledge of biotech, finance, and regulatory landscapes is essential for success in this role.

What does a biotech analyst do?

Biotech Analysts are commonly involved in tasks such as analyzing laboratory data, conducting market research on new biotech trends, supporting clinical trial data review, and preparing reports that guide research or product development. Your day may be split between data analysis, collaborating with scientists and product managers, and presenting your findings to stakeholders. The role often requires multitasking across several projects, providing a dynamic and intellectually stimulating environment. By working closely with multidisciplinary teams, Biotech Analysts contribute significantly to important decision-making processes within their organizations.

We are partnering with a growing biotech organization seeking a Clinical Data Manager/Data Analyst to support ongoing and upcoming clinical programs across multiple therapeutic areas.

This role will sit within a highly collaborative clinical development team and is ideal for a hands-on, analytical Clinical Data Manager who enjoys digging into the data, identifying trends or issues proactively, and developing creative solutions to improve data quality and study execution. The client is seeking someone resourceful and technically curious — not just process-oriented — with the ability to independently explore datasets, generate meaningful reports, and surface potential issues early.

The ideal candidate will bring a blend of traditional clinical data management expertise along with strong data review, querying, and analytical skills. Experience with R, SQL, SAS, or other data interrogation and reporting tools is highly desirable.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support clinical data management activities across studies from start-up through database lock
  • Perform hands-on data review and exploratory analysis to identify data trends, inconsistencies, missing data patterns, and potential study risks
  • Develop custom reports, listings, and data visualizations to support proactive data cleaning and study oversight
  • Utilize R, SQL, SAS, or similar tools to query, analyze, and troubleshoot clinical datasets
  • Partner with CROs and vendors to ensure high-quality, timely data delivery
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Clinical Operations, Biostatistics, Statistical Programming, Medical, and Safety teams on data review strategies and issue resolution
  • Contribute to development and review of key deliverables including:
    • Data Management Plans (DMPs)
    • eCRF design and completion guidelines
    • Edit checks and query logic
    • User Acceptance Testing (UAT)
    • Data review plans and cleaning processes
  • Support ongoing query management and ensure data integrity, consistency, and inspection readiness
  • Assist with implementation of data standards, reporting enhancements, and process improvements
  • Work independently to investigate data anomalies and recommend practical solutions in a fast-paced biotech environment

Qualifications

  • BS in a scientific, technical, or clinical discipline
  • Approximately 5–8 years of clinical data management experience within biotech, pharma, or CRO environments
  • Strong hands-on experience reviewing and interrogating clinical trial data
  • Experience using R, SQL, SAS, or other querying/reporting tools to analyze clinical data and generate custom reports
  • Experience with EDC systems such as Medidata Rave, Oracle, or Veeva
  • Working knowledge of CDISC standards (SDTM/ADaM) and downstream data usage
  • Experience supporting Phase II and/or III clinical trials; CNS experience is a plus
  • Exposure to CRO/vendor oversight
  • Understanding of clinical data structures and dictionaries including MedDRA and WHODrug
  • Strong critical thinking and problem-solving skills with the ability to work independently
  • Resourceful, proactive, detail-oriented, and comfortable operating in a dynamic biotech environment
  • Strong communication and cross-functional collaboration skills
